3. Types of Forklift Masts: Choosing the Right Mast for Your Application

Forklift masts come in various types, each designed to address specific lifting heights, load capacities, and operational environments. Understanding these options helps OEMs select the most suitable mast for their equipment:

3.1 Simplex Mast

The simplex mast is the simplest type, featuring a single stage without any telescoping sections. It is ideal for applications requiring lower lift heights and greater structural rigidity, commonly used in warehouses with limited vertical clearance.

3.2 Duplex Mast

The duplex mast includes two stages, allowing for increased lifting heights while maintaining a compact collapsed height. It is versatile for many standard warehouse operations, balancing reach and stability effectively.

3.3 Triplex Mast

The triplex mast features three stages that telescope inside one another, providing high lifting capabilities with a low collapsed height. This design is favored for operations that require maximum lift height within limited overhead space.

3.4 Quad Mast

Quad masts incorporate four telescoping stages, enabling very high lift heights. They are typically used in specialized applications where maximum vertical reach is essential.

3.5 Free-Lift Mast

Free-lift masts allow the forks to be raised without increasing the overall mast height, which is advantageous in environments with low overhead clearance such as inside container trailers or low-ceiling warehouses.

4. Design Considerations for Forklift Masts

Selecting the right forklift mast requires careful evaluation of multiple factors to ensure optimal performance, safety, and cost-efficiency. Key design considerations include:

4.1 Application Requirements

Understanding the types of loads, load sizes, and lifting frequencies is crucial. Heavy or bulky loads may necessitate sturdier mast assemblies with enhanced structural integrity.

4.2 Warehouse Clearance

Mast height must be compatible with the warehouse’s vertical clearances to avoid operational obstructions. Free-lift masts are often preferred in low-clearance environments.

4.3 Vertical Clearances

Doorways, overhead pipes, and other obstacles must be considered when specifying mast dimensions, ensuring safe and efficient navigation.

4.4 Load Height and Weight

Heavier loads and higher lift heights require reinforced mast structures and robust hydraulic components to maintain stability and safety.

4.5 Reach and Overhead Guard

The reach capability influences loading and unloading efficiency, while overhead guards protect the operator and must be designed to maintain visibility.

4.6 Stability and Center of Gravity

The mast and forklift’s center of gravity must be balanced to prevent tipping during lifting operations, especially at higher elevations.

4.7 Maneuverability

Compact and lightweight mast designs improve forklift maneuverability in tight spaces, enhancing productivity.

4.8 Operator Visibility

Clear sightlines through the mast improve safety and precision during handling tasks.

4.9 Cost and Energy Efficiency

Advanced mast designs can reduce energy consumption by optimizing hydraulic system performance and cutting unnecessary weight.

4.10 Telescopic Options

Telescopic masts offer variable lifting heights and compact storage dimensions, making them versatile for diverse applications.
